What is Coworking Canada?

Coworking Canada is a non-profit organization dedicated to supporting local coworking operators and the larger coworking movement. Founded by Ashley Proctor in 2012, it provides programming, resources and support for all collaborative organizations and cooperative communities. 

For the last ten years, the Coworking Canada team has gathered peers, partners, and community organizers to celebrate coworking at the annual Coworking Canada Unconference.

This year, the three-day in-person gathering takes place on October 7th, 8th, and 9th in Vancouver, BC, with a one-day online event for those who can’t make it in-person taking place on October 30th.

What can I expect at the in-person Coworking Canada Unconference on October 7, 8, and 9th?

The Coworking Canada Unconference is designed to educate, empower, and inspire community leaders around the world. This year the theme is “The Power of Collaboration: Building Thriving and Impactful Coworking Communities”, with keynote speakers and workshops focused on how to foster collaboration and community.

The lineup of speakers includes some heavy hitters in the coworking and collaborative work industry including:

  • Tony Bacigalupo, founder of New Work Cities and the father of coworking in New York
  • Tessa McLoughlin, founder of KWENCH, an incredible coworking community located in Victoria, BC
  • Iris Kavanagh, founder of Women Who Cowork and a globally recognized leader and speaker in coworking since 2008

There are also many other powerful, diverse voices who will be sharing their unique ideas and perspectives on the future of coworking.

Along with some incredible speakers, there will be an opportunity for interactive workshops on day two, as well as tours of local coworking spaces in and around the Vancouver area on day three. You can check out the full agenda here.
